行业软件定制开发中的微服务架构演进与落地实践
📅 2026-05-16
🔖 软件定制,网络搭建,科创服务,信息系统,云端运维
当单体架构的臃肿让系统迭代举步维艰,微服务正从概念走向真实战场。对于多数涉足软件定制与网络搭建的企业而言,如何将庞大业务拆解为自治的服务单元,已成为突破性能瓶颈的关键。
行业现状:从“大泥球”到服务化拆解
传统信息系统往往采用三层架构,但随着业务逻辑膨胀,代码耦合度常超70%。我们发现,在游乐设备行业的科创服务场景中,订单、库存、支付等模块若共用一个数据库,一次促销活动可能拖垮整个系统。而微服务通过限流、降级与独立部署,能将单服务故障影响范围控制在5%以内。
核心技术:服务网关与容器化部署
落地微服务时,云端运维能力决定了成败。我们推荐采用API网关统一入口,实现请求路由、认证与限流。具体选型可参考以下要点:
- 服务注册中心:优先选择Consul或Nacos,避免Eureka 2.0停更风险
- 容器编排:Kubernetes+Helm图表管理,实现自动扩缩容
- 链路追踪:集成SkyWalking,定位跨服务调用瓶颈
数据表明,正确使用容器化后,信息系统的发布效率可提升3倍,回滚时间从分钟级降至秒级。特别在软件定制项目中,微服务允许不同团队采用不同技术栈(如Java与Go混编),大幅降低跨部门协作成本。
选型指南:避免过度设计
并非所有场景都需要微服务。如果业务逻辑稳定且日均请求量低于10万,单体架构反而更优。但对于网络搭建与云端运维需求密集的客户,我们建议采用分层拆分策略:先划分业务域(如用户域、设备域),再逐步引入消息队列(RabbitMQ或Kafka)解耦异步任务。
- 第一步:识别高频变更模块,优先服务化
- 第二步:配置中心统一管理,避免环境差异
- 第三步:建立混沌工程演练,验证服务韧性
应用前景:边缘计算与云边协同
随着5G普及,微服务正向边缘端延伸。在游乐设备的智慧园区场景中,我们已尝试将实时控制逻辑部署在边缘节点,而将信息系统的统计报表保留在中心云。这种混合架构既降低了云端运维的带宽成本,又保证了毫秒级响应——这正是科创服务的未来方向。温州八骏游乐设备有限公司将持续深耕此领域,为行业提供更可靠的软件定制与网络搭建方案。